ISDN Line Number Assignment

Description Assigns your telephone number of the ISDN network line. Your
telephone number is informed to the called party with the CLIP
(Calling Line Identification Presentation) feature offered by the
ISDN network service.
Selection • CO line number: KX-TD816 – 05 through 08
KX-TD1232 – 01 through 24
• Telephone number: 16 digits (max.)
Default All CO lines – Not stored
Programming 1. Enter 416.
Display: ISDN CO NO.
2. Press NEXT.
Display: CO Line NO?–>
3. Enter a CO line number.
To enter CO line number 01, you can also press NEXT.
Display example: CO01:Not Stored
4. Enter the telephone number.
To delete the current entry, press CLEAR. To change the current
entry, press CLEAR and the new number.
5. Press STORE.
6. To program another CO line, press NEXT or PREV, or
SELECT and the desired CO line number.
7. Repeat steps 4 through 6.
8. Press END.
Conditions • In the case of KX-TD1232, CO01 through CO12 are for the Master
System and CO13 through CO24 are for the Slave, if available.
• To display parts of the number which have scrolled off the display,
press or .
• Your telephone number is informed to the called party if outgoing CLIR
feature is disabled for the ISDN S0 line by program [417] “ISDN
Outgoing CLIR Service Assignment.”
